While the seed device is still connected I would like to > force some files over to the rw device. The use case is basically a > much slower link to a seed device holding significantly more data than > we currently need. An example would be a slower iscsi link to the seed > device and a local rw ssd. I would like fast access to a certain subset > of files, likely larger than the memory cache will accommodate. If at > a later time I want to discard the image as a whole I could unmount the > file system or if I want a full local copy I could delete the > seed-device to sync the fs. In the mean time I would have access to > all the files, with some slower (iscsi) and some faster (ssd) and the > ability to pick which ones are in the faster group at the cost of one > content transfer. Multiple seeds? Seed A has everything, is remote. Create sprout B also remotely, deleting the things you don't absolutely need, then make it a seed. Now via iSCSI you can mount both A and B seeds. Add local rw sprout C to seed B, then delete B to move files to fast local storage. -- Chris Murphy
